Six Nominations for 2022 Triple Crown / Friday, February 11, 2022

Six horses from the West Point Thoroughbreds roster were among the early nominees for the 2022 Triple Crown, and two of them will be in action on Saturday.

Bourbon Ready is 7-to-2 on the morning line for his second career start tomorrow at Tampa Bay Downs for trainer Todd Pletcher. Irad Ortiz Jr. has the call in the 6-furlong maiden special weight.

Got Thunder is the 4-to-5 favorite for his first start around two turns tomorrow at Santa Anita, teaming with Flavien Prat for trainer John Sadler in the mile maiden special weight. Got Thunder has finished second sprinting in both his races (the winners were subsequent Grade 3 Southwest Stakes winner Newgrange and Wharton, who finished third in the Grade 3 Robert B. Lewis Stakes).

Other Triple Crown nominees for WPT are Giant Game, who underwent a myectomy throat procedure this week after struggling to get his full air in the Grade 3 Holy Bull Stakes last weekend for trainer Dale Romans, Red Line Overdrive (Pletcher trains), Strong Light (Romans) and Vinco (Dallas Stewart).
